What your dental insurance policy covers depends upon the strategy you choose (https://businesslistingplus.com/profile/dnt1innvtns/). Below are the types of protection you may take into consideration when shopping for a dental strategy: Most dental strategies cover you for sure precautionary treatment at $0 expense. This commonly consists of a dental test and cleaning every six months, in addition to particular types of mouth x-rays

This includes everything from dental fillings for cavities and tooth extractions, to root canals, crowns, bridges, dentures, and a lot more. Therapies like these array from basic to significant. The more complex and specialized your oral care, the more costly it might be. If you anticipate to need oral care that surpasses your preventative dental examinations, you might wish to discover dental strategies that provide you a lot more coverage for restorative services like these.


If you or a member of the family anticipate to need this sort of dental care, try to find dental insurance policy that includes protection for orthodontic solutions. This relies on the kind of oral insurance plan you select. For instance, oral services like bridges, crowns, dentures, and root canals may not be covered if you just acquire a precautionary oral plan.






Orthodontic home appliances such as braces, removable teeth aligners, or retainers may not be consisted of in all sorts of dental plans. If you are trying to find oral insurance policy with orthodontic advantages, make certain you understand the information of any kind of plan you're considering. For example, there might be differences in protection for the orthodontist's solutions versus the protection for the real orthodontic devices, like braces or retainers.

Below are the basic expenses related to many oral strategies. You'll intend to make certain you comprehend them when selecting a plan: is a collection buck amount you are required to pay prior to your oral plan starts to assist pay. You will pay your dental professional for any kind of non-preventive oral treatment up until you meet this plan deductible.


are fees you may need to pay when you visit a dental practitioner. Usually you pay the copay at the time of the browse through. It may count towards fulfilling your insurance deductible. is the term used to define exactly how you and your oral strategy share expenses, when you satisfy your insurance deductible. In your dental plan information, coinsurance is usually shown as a percent of what you will certainly pay versus what your strategy will certainly pay.

These strategies consist of a dental examination, cleansing, and some x-rays every six months. For kids it might additionally include fluoride and various other pediatric preventive oral care. Excellent oral wellness can aid you recognize health problems prior to they become significant. Throughout your normal oral test, your dental practitioner not just cleans up and brightens your teeth, however they additionally inspect your entire mouth, throat, and tongue for cancer cells and other possibly major concerns.


For existing illness, bad oral wellness can really aggravate things like diabetic issues and coronary artery disease1.

The tooth origins come to be revealed as periodontal tissue declines from the tooth. Roots do not have any kind of enamel to secure them and are more susceptible to degeneration than the crown part of the tooth.Gum illness. Brought on by plaque and made even worse by food left in teeth, use cigarette products, poor-fitting bridges and dentures, poor diet regimens, and specific diseases, such as anemia, cancer cells, and diabetes, this is usually a trouble for older adults.Gum tissue condition is a leading source of missing teeth. This allows the remainder of the teeth to drift and shift right into open rooms. Conditions or medications that affect the immune system can activate the overgrowth of the fungi Yeast infection albicans in the mouth.
Specific clinical conditions, such as joint inflammation in the hands and fingers, may make cleaning or flossing teeth difficult to impossible to execute. Drugs can also influence dental health and might make a change in your oral treatment needed (family dentist). Daily brushing and flossing of natural teeth is important to keeping them in good oral health
